Removing a Jammed Image Plate

To remove a jammed image plate:
1. Switch off the digitizer and switch it on again.
During startup, the digitizer tries to return the image plate into the
cassette.
2. If the status indicator constantly lights up in green, the image plate is
returned into the cassette. Push the cassette release button and remove the
cassette from the cassette slot.
3. If the status indicator still lights up in red after startup, continue with the
next steps.
4. Switch off the digitizer.
5. Remove the power plug from the socket.
6. Simultaneously press the two buttons positioned underneath the cassette
unit.

Note: The technical concept does not allow the user to remove the
top cover.
Note: The digitizer always reads and digitizes the plate first, then
erases it and transports it back into the cassette. If a plate jam
occurs before the plate is scanned, there is a fair chance that you
can recover the image by putting the image plate back into the
cassette and digitizing it again. While handling the image plate,
prevent exposing it to daylight as much as possible.
CAUTION:
In case of an image plate jam, do not push the release button
unless the status indicator constantly lights up in green. Pushing
the cassette release button while the status indicator is blinking
may damage the image plate.
CAUTION:
A finger getting caught in the device can cause injury of
the operator.
Remove the power plug from the socket before removing a
jammed image plate.
